Тестирование web-сервисов на основе временных автоматов для обнаружения функциональных и нефункциональных неисправностей.

Отменен
Заказ
4885067
Раздел
Программирование
Антиплагиат
50% eTXT
Срок сдачи
25 Июн 2022 в 20:00
Цена
Договорная
Блокировка
10 дней
Размещен
20 Июн 2022 в 19:22
Просмотров
43
Описание работы

20-30 стр

В прикрепленном файле продублирована эта информация+ссылка на видео, где несколько подробно поясняется, что требуется от работы.


Концепция, основанная на временных автоматах с активным тестированием. Имеется RFC, по спецификации хотим строить некоторые тесты, которые будем подавать на реализацию (с++) проверить, что у нас реализации соответствует спецификации. Выполняет те функциональные требования, которые описаны в спецификации. Для тестов – используем автоматный метод. По RFC строим автомат ( FSM ) , по автомату построить тест (формальные методы синтеза тестов, метод Василевского, обход графов переходов) и тест подаем на реализацию ( в с++). Так как нужно учитывать таймауты, например бездействие на сайте, поэтому использует не просто FSM, а Timed FSM. Тест проверяет не только, что по некоторой команде выполняется переход в правильное состояние, но и то, что таймауты работают правильно.

Реализовать синтез дополнительных тестовых последовательностей для автомата, которые будут проверять таймауты. Реализовать программу на с++, которая будет считывать с некоторого файла временной автоматистроить тест

файл в описании

Нужна такая же работа?
  • Разместите заказ
  • Выберите исполнителя
  • Получите результат
Гарантия на работу 1 год
Средний балл 4.96
Стоимость Назначаете сами
Эксперт Выбираете сами
Уникальность работы от 70%
Нужна аналогичная работа?
Оформи быстрый заказ и узнай стоимость
Гарантированные бесплатные доработки
Быстрое выполнение от 2 часов
Проверка работы на плагиат
Темы журнала
Показать ещё
Прямой эфир